The 1926–27 Irish League was the 33rd edition of the Irish League, the highest level of league competition in Northern Irish football. The league comprised 12 teams, and Belfast Celtic won the championship.

League standings[edit]

Pos Team Pld W D L GF GA GR Pts Result
1 Belfast Celtic (C) 22 15 7 0 66 26 2.538 37 Champions
2 Queen's Island 22 12 6 4 46 34 1.353 30
3 Distillery 22 12 5 5 56 36 1.556 29
4 Glentoran 22 11 5 6 56 48 1.167 27
5 Ards 22 9 7 6 42 42 1.000 25
6 Larne 22 10 4 8 55 50 1.100 24
7 Linfield 22 8 6 8 41 35 1.171 22
8 Portadown 22 7 4 11 50 48 1.042 18
9 Cliftonville 22 7 3 12 32 40 0.800 17
10 Newry Town 22 6 5 11 39 48 0.813 17
11 Glenavon 22 4 3 15 33 57 0.579 11
12 Barn 22 2 3 17 35 87 0.402 7
Source: rsssf.com
(C) Champions
